What is the
MARS™?
The
MARS™
is the Metal
Automated Removal System,
a state-of-the-art, patented piece of equipment developed by AFOR
Systems, Inc. that automatically removes all
types of tramp metal from conveyor belt systems,
without stopping the belt.

How does the
MARS™
work?
The
MARS™
mounts on the conveyor (at practically any location) and works with a
metal detector. When the detector senses tramp metal in the material
on the belt, it sends a signal to the
MARS™.
The MARS™
processes the signal and automatically lowers an angled plow blade to
flatten the belt and divert the metal off the conveyor. Once the
metal is discharged, the
MARS™
raises the plow blade to allow for normal material flow. The entire
process takes only seconds.

Will the
MARS™
remove non-ferrous metal?
Because the
MARS™
works in conjunction with a metal detector, it can remove
non-ferrous and ferrous metals.
This is why the
MARS™
offers the total solution to tramp
metal problems (unlike the use of magnets or metal detectors alone).

Will the
MARS™
remove clusters of tramp metal?
The
MARS™
automatically processes the signals it receives from the metal
detector. If a second piece of metal is detected close to the first
piece or if a cluster of tramp metal is detected, the
MARS™
controls will determine how long the blade must remain down in order
to discharge ALL the metal from the belt.

How much material is
discharged with the metal?
Because the
MARS™
cycle takes only a few seconds, a minimum amount of material is
discharged. For example, on a belt running 1,000 tons per hour, only
about a half a ton of material is discharged per cycle.

Will the
MARS™
damage the belt?
No. The
MARS™
is custom designed to operate safely on all belt widths and speeds.
The edge of the
MARS™
plow blade is padded with industrial grade rubber. In addition, the
MARS™
flattening/slider bed, which replaces the idler units and continuously
supports the belt underneath the
MARS™,
is equipped with ultra high molecular weight (UHMW).

How do I select an appropriate location for the
MARS™?
In total, the
MARS™
takes up about twelve linear feet of the conveyor. Ideally, the
MARS™
should discharge metal on the opposite side of the conveyor from the
catwalk. The area below the conveyor where the material will be
discharged should be appropriate (that is, away from roadways, safe
for personnel and equipment, etc.). The distance between the
MARS™
and the metal detector is dependent on the belt speed. For
warning horn activators from a range of 10 feet to 90 feet distance
has been used. |
